Wine Tasting with Benjamin Leroux

Back in 2020 I had the pleasure of joining Benjamin Leroux, who is hailed as one of the most gifted and knowledgeable wine growers in the esteemed Côte d’Or region. A child genius, Leroux began his journey by studying at the prestigious Lycée Viticole in Beaune at just thirteen years old, before assuming leadership at Domaine Comte Armand when he was a mere twenty-six.


Wine Tasting in Ireland - Kelly's Resort & Spa Hotel Wexford - Benjamin Leroux


Nowadays Leroux boasts his own range of wines spanning from Chassagne-Montrachet to Gevrey-Chambertin, a testament to his widespread acclaim and respect within the industry. Despite his access to famed terroirs, Leroux remains steadfast in his commitment to only working with vineyards that exhibit exceptional management and produce outstanding fruit, prioritizing quality over notoriety.

During the tasting experience we tried and enjoyed:

Volnay ‘Clos de la Cave des Ducs’ – 1er Cru – 2017, 2016, 2014, 2012, 2010 and 2008.

Domaine Marchand Tawse Tasting

This year, 2024, we were treated to an exclusive midweek wine tasting experience featuring renowned winery ‘Domaine Marchand-Tawse’. On hand to guide us through our experience was Pascal Marchand, a French-Canadian prodige who, at just 22 years old, assumed leadership of Clos des Epeneaux in Pommard in 1985, swiftly garnering acclaim and reshaping modern Burgundy.

Together with a new wave of Burgundy producers, Pascal elevated Clos des Epeneaux and embraced organic practices. Seeking new ventures, he partnered with Jean-Charles Boisset to establish Domaine de la Vougeraie in 1999, pioneering organic and biodynamic methods in Burgundy winemaking. After departing in 2006, Pascal laid the groundwork for his own micro-negotiant venture at Domaine Jean Fery.

In 2011, Pascal joined forces with fellow French-Canadian Moray Tawse of Tawse Winery to create Maison Marchand-Tawse, a revered modern negotiant house – blending insider connections with external support. Pascal’s enduring influence is palpable in their distinguished wine portfolio, a testament to his stature in the industry.

During the wine tasting experience we tried and enjoyed:

Coteau Bourguignons, Gamay, 2020 | Bourgogne 47N, Pinot Noir, 2018 | Cote de Nuits, Village, 2019 | Gevrey-Chambertin 2019 | Vosne-Romanée 2019 | Nuits-Saint-George ‘Les Corvées Pagnet’ 1er Cru, 2019.

Did you know? The wonderful art, (from Howard Hodgkin and David Hitchens to Picasso and Andy Warhol) that adorns the walls of Kelly’s Resort has been built upon, and curated, for over 40 years! And if you are interested you can take a self-guided tour of the artworks during your visit. Or you can go one step further and purchase Bill Kelly’s book, published in 2010; ‘For the love of Art, The Kelly Collection’ in honour of the art you witness, and his parents William and Breda Kelly.

Kelly’s Kitchen Gardens: A Culinary Haven

One of the standout features of Kelly’s Resort and Spa is undoubtedly Kelly’s Kitchen Gardens. Led by talented head gardener, Deirdre Howlin, the gardens are the perfect example of “Field to Fork” production.

Outside of dining, guests are invited to wander around and through the gardens, to witness firsthand the journey of the fresh vegetables and herbs used by both restaurants at Kelly’s Resort.

Along with the sustainability aspects of growing their own food, Kelly’s Kitchen Gardens also encourages a deeper appreciation for the culinary artistry showcased at their restaurants, with the pièce de résistance always being the produces’ last adventure, and that of course is the delicious dining experience on offer – from soil to plate!
